diff options
| author | nsfisis <nsfisis@gmail.com> | 2025-06-26 22:20:24 +0900 |
|---|---|---|
| committer | nsfisis <nsfisis@gmail.com> | 2025-06-26 22:20:24 +0900 |
| commit | 5d14c4bfda03f3f215da4ac7d85e0c7aed23457e (patch) | |
| tree | a2449532a9611d1a1596677fab3750b4824e3e1c /.config | |
| parent | 3784b3539b8dd46c2b70dc85ff7de27393b47516 (diff) | |
| download | dotfiles-5d14c4bfda03f3f215da4ac7d85e0c7aed23457e.tar.gz dotfiles-5d14c4bfda03f3f215da4ac7d85e0c7aed23457e.tar.zst dotfiles-5d14c4bfda03f3f215da4ac7d85e0c7aed23457e.zip | |
nvim/sandwich: add Redmine collapse macro
Diffstat (limited to '.config')
| -rw-r--r-- | .config/nvim/lua/vimrc/plugins.lua | 9 |
1 files changed, 9 insertions, 0 deletions
diff --git a/.config/nvim/lua/vimrc/plugins.lua b/.config/nvim/lua/vimrc/plugins.lua index d8ae9c4..c591636 100644 --- a/.config/nvim/lua/vimrc/plugins.lua +++ b/.config/nvim/lua/vimrc/plugins.lua @@ -90,6 +90,7 @@ return { do local rs = vim.fn['sandwich#get_recipes']() + -- Japanese parentheses rs[#rs+1] = { buns = {'「', '」'}, input = {'j[', 'j]'}, @@ -103,6 +104,14 @@ return { input = {'j(', 'j)'}, } + -- Redmine macro + rs[#rs+1] = { + buns = {'{{collapse()\n', '\n}}'}, + input = {'C'}, + motionwise = {'line'}, + autoindent = 0, + } + vim.g['sandwich#recipes'] = rs end end, |
